Download Pro jQuery Plugins by Bruno Bernardino PDF

By Bruno Bernardino

-- i have fastened the newest recognized matters, yet i cannot try this on a Kindle. in the event you locate any challenge, there's a PDF model of the booklet at no cost, at https://projqueryplugins.brunobernardino.com. --

This is the single book for the time being that bargains in particular with plugin improvement (for intermediate and complicated developers), that is such a huge a part of the jQuery library, and teaches how one can effectively paintings with it. it isn't intended for newcomers in JavaScript nor jQuery. This e-book additionally provides best-use practices for jQuery and JavaScript as a part of the lessons round the plugins.

Pro jQuery Plugins teaches you the way to exploit and construct jQuery plugins the precise means. It has a few plugin examples for various use-cases, that fluctuate in complexity and functionality.

Nowadays jQuery is ubiquitous in net apps and internet sites. whereas this can be nice, its flexibility has additionally intended lot of builders don't write jQuery within the excellent or optimized methods, which means the simplest event attainable isn't really consistently being provided. This booklet will train you the way to get the easiest out of jQuery plugins and construct them the appropriate means. particularly, you'll learn:

- Why a few JavaScript and jQuery tools and methodologies are higher to take advantage of than others
- tips on how to effectively and properly construct optimized and future-proof jQuery plugins
- What third-party plugins you should use and why you should

Pro jQuery Plugins is a must have ebook if you happen to already comprehend your method round jQuery and feature complex wisdom of Javascript. It takes you thru the method of establishing jQuery plugins in a greater method, and analyzes the center of JavaScript and jQuery, explaining why a few tools and methodologies are higher to exploit than others. utilizing nice examples and use instances, seasoned jQuery Plugins is the fundamental source for your whole jQuery plugin needs.

- bankruptcy 1: The necessities of jQuery Plugins
- bankruptcy 2: an easy enter Validation Plugin
- bankruptcy three: an easy Tooltip Plugin
- bankruptcy four: an easy Lightbox Plugin
- bankruptcy five: a really whole Slider Plugin - half I
- bankruptcy 6: a really whole Slider Plugin - half II
- bankruptcy 7: A Timeline Plugin - half I
- bankruptcy eight: A Timeline Plugin - half II
- bankruptcy nine: Extending Functionality
- bankruptcy 10: precious Repeating Plugins

This ebook has loads of code. Many factors approximately tools and what convinced traces of code suggest are within the code samples themselves. all of the code comes in a public GitHub repository, and it'll remain up-to-date.

The writer hates redundancies and filler textual content, so that you can count on a booklet to-the-point, and with code. plenty of code.

Make no mistake, you're anticipated to code your self, to procure a greater experience.

Show description

Download JavaScript Concurrency by Adam Boduch PDF

By Adam Boduch

About This Book

  • Apply the middle ideas of concurrency to either browser and server facet development
  • Explore the newest instruments and methods on the leading edge of concurrent programming, together with JavaScript grants, internet employees, and generators
  • Learn how concurrent and parallel programming may also help take on the demanding situations of quickly, facts heavy net development

Who This publication Is For

This ebook is written for any JavaScript developer who desires to the best way to write extra effective, robust, and maintainable functions that make the most of the newest advancements in JavaScript.

What you are going to Learn

  • Understand precisely how JavaScript works in an online browser surroundings and the way those mechanisms strength our event-driven JavaScript code
  • Use grants to show complicated synchronization situations into readable and maintainable code
  • Compute values lazily and steer clear of pointless reminiscence allocations utilizing generators
  • Write concurrent code that does not think like concurrent code by way of abstracting away boilerplate chores
  • Leverage actual parallelism with net employees to get well performance
  • Get to grips with the NodeJS version of concurrency and research why it truly is sturdy for I/O-intensive internet applications

In Detail

JavaScript has developed to undertake concurrent capabilities—one of the explanations why it's nonetheless on the leading edge of recent net improvement. This e-book is helping you dive into concurrent JavaScript and demonstrates tips on how to practice its center rules, key innovations, and instruments to a number of advanced improvement demanding situations. equipped round the 3 middle ideas of concurrency—parallelism, synchronization, and conservation—you will examine every thing you must free up a extra effective and dynamic JavaScript with a view to lay the principles of even larger person experiences.

Throughout the e-book you'll how one can positioned those rules into motion through the use of more than a few improvement techniques. masking every thing from JavaScript supplies, net employees, and turbines to practical programming thoughts, every little thing you study may have a true impression at the functionality of your purposes. additionally, you will how to circulation among the customer and server for a frictionless and entirely discovered method of improvement. With additional counsel on concurrent programming with NodeJS, JavaScript Concurrency is devoted to creating you a greater internet developer.

Show description

Download The Handbook for Beginning Programmers with Examples in by Rex Barzee PDF

By Rex Barzee

Jammed choked with fingers on routines and machine programming examples, this booklet can help you stay away from frustration as you examine desktop programming. From this e-book you'll find out how to software a working laptop or computer to accomplish calculations, make judgements, and repeat instructions. you'll the way to arrange your courses into features and the way to take advantage of arrays to shop and procedure quite a lot of data.

The examples during this e-book include

Weather
converting among Celsius and Fahrenheit,
computing the U.S. nationwide climate provider wind relax factor,

Business
computing miles consistent with gallon,
computing internet pay,
computing a revenues in response to the day of the week,
computing compound interest,
computing the long run worth of an investment,
computing the cost and payoff quantities for a hard and fast curiosity loan,
determining how lengthy to take a position so that it will achieve a aim amount,

Unit Conversions
converting quarts to liters,
converting meters to miles,

Fun
converting Arabic numbers to Roman numerals,
a quantity guessing game,

Math
computing the amount of a cylinder,
computing the gap among points,
computing the amount of a cylinder,
computing roots utilizing the quadratic formula,
determining if a host is prime,
printing the Fibonacci series,
computing the world of a triangle,
computing the obvious floor region of a pyramid,
finding the best universal divisor of 2 numbers,

Arrays
creating an array,
filling an array,
reversing an array,
finding a cost in an array,
sorting an array,
multiplying the values in an array,
rotating the weather of an array to the right,

Text
reverse a string of text,
count the occurrences of a personality inside of text,
extract the relations identify from a person's complete name,

and more.

Show description

Download New Programmers Start Here: An Introduction to Computer by Jonathan Bartlett PDF

By Jonathan Bartlett

New Programmers begin right here introduces scholars to the realm of machine programming utilizing JavaScript and similar applied sciences. This publication does not simply train the fundamentals of programming, but in addition the entire instruments that new programmers have to start, together with the fundamentals of creating websites and the way the web works. This publication bargains perform difficulties, actions, and a bunch of is helping to get new programmers all started, plus a wide thesaurus of phrases brought within the ebook and new programmer may well stumble upon while studying on their lonesome or interpreting different fabric. No precise software program is needed - this publication works on all computers.

Show description

Download Information Architecture: For the Web and Beyond by Louis Rosenfeld,Peter Morville,Jorge Arango PDF

By Louis Rosenfeld,Peter Morville,Jorge Arango

Information structure (IA) is much extra challenging—and necessary—than ever. With the glut of knowledge on hand this day, something your company desires to percentage may be effortless to discover, navigate, and comprehend. however the adventure you supply should be favourite and coherent throughout a number of interplay channels, from the internet to smartphones, smartwatches, and beyond.

To advisor you thru this wide atmosphere, this renowned guide—now in its fourth edition—provides crucial options, tools, and strategies for electronic layout that experience withstood the try of time. UX designers, product managers, builders, and somebody focused on electronic layout will how you can create semantic constructions that might aid humans have interaction together with your message.

This publication includes:

  • An evaluate of IA and the issues it solves for growing potent electronic items and services
  • A deep dive into IA elements, together with association, labeling, navigation, seek, and metadata
  • Processes and strategies that take you from learn to procedure, layout, and IA implementation

Show description

Download CoffeeScript Programming with jQuery, Rails, and Node.js by Michael Erasmus PDF

By Michael Erasmus

In Detail

CoffeeScript is a tender yet renowned language that makes net programming enjoyable and extra effective. It compiles to JavaScript and unleashes its strong good points whereas now not straying too faraway from the language. It’s develop into probably the most renowned languages on Github and is getting used for either browser and server part programming.

"CoffeeScript programming with jQuery, Rails, and Node.js" won't in basic terms educate you the CoffeeScript language but in addition convey you ways it’s getting used through expert programmers with the most recent internet technologies.

This publication will educate you the fundamentals of the language, focusing quite on the way it improves on JavaScript. It then makes a speciality of construction genuine existence tasks in CoffeeScript utilizing jQuery, Rails, and Node.js.

We examine CoffeeScript as a language that takes the facility of JavaScript and provides it in a chic and concise syntax. we are going to then see how we will use its energy to put in writing appealing and brief courses for varied environments and the way it enhances the newest and maximum net frameworks.

CoffeeScript programming with jQuery, Rails, and Node.js is all you must develop into good versed with this nice language and set you in your approach to utilizing it to jot down internet applications.

Approach

It’s a short consultant for programming CoffeeScript after which diving into programming with Rails, jQuery, and Node.js.

Who this ebook is for

This booklet is for internet builders who wish to examine programming with CoffeScript. it's also for builders who've a few adventure in JavaScript and are curious to benefit CoffeScript and construct functions with it.

Show description

Download Continuous Integration, Delivery and Deployment by Sander Rossel PDF

By Sander Rossel

Key Features

  • Incorporate renowned improvement practices to avoid messy code
  • Get conversant in the instruments thinking about CI, resembling Jenkins, Git, and Gulp, and notice how those instruments supplement each one other
  • Gain an end-to-end evaluation of constant Integration utilizing diversified languages (JavaScript and C#) and instruments (Gulp and Jenkins)

Book Description

The problem confronted by way of many groups whereas imposing non-stop supply is that it calls for using many instruments and tactics that every one interact. studying and enforcing a majority of these instruments (correctly) takes loads of effort and time, top humans to wonder if it’s worth it. This e-book units up a undertaking to teach you the various steps, tactics, and instruments in non-stop supply and the particular difficulties they solve.

We commence via introducing non-stop Integration (CI), deployment, and supply in addition to delivering an summary of the instruments utilized in CI. You’ll then create an online app and spot how Git can be utilized in a CI setting. relocating on, you’ll discover unit checking out utilizing Jasmine and browser checking out utilizing Karma and Selenium for the app. You’ll additionally easy methods to automate projects utilizing Gulp and Jenkins. subsequent, you’ll get conversant in database integration for various systems, resembling MongoDB and PostgreSQL. eventually, you’ll organize diversified Jenkins jobs to combine with NodeJS and C# tasks and Jenkins pipelines to make branching easier.

By the tip of the booklet, you’ll have applied non-stop supply and deployment from scratch.

What you'll learn

  • Get to understand the entire elements of continuing Integration, Deployment, and Delivery
  • Find out how Git can be utilized in a CI environment
  • Set up browser checks utilizing Karma and Selenium and Unit assessments utilizing Jasmine
  • Use NodeJS, npm, and Gulp to automate projects corresponding to linting, automatic trying out, and minification
  • Explore varied Jenkins jobs to combine with NodeJS and C# projects
  • Perform non-stop supply and Deployment utilizing Jenkins
  • Test and carry an internet API

About the Author

Sander Rossel is a certified developer with operating adventure in .NET (VB and C#, WinForms, MVC, WebAPI, and Entity Framework), JavaScript, Git, Jenkins, Oracle, and SQL Server. He has an curiosity in a variety of applied sciences together with, yet no longer restricted to, sensible programming, NoSQL, non-stop Integration (and extra normally, software program Quality), and software program design.

He has written an publication, Object-Oriented Programming in C# Succinctly, that you could obtain for free.

He seeks to teach others on his web publication, Sander's bits - Writing the code you wish, on his CodeProject profile, and during his e-book writing.

You can locate him on LinkedIn at https://www.linkedin.com/in/sanderrossel.

Show description

Download Instant Wijmo Widgets How-to by Tochi Eke-Okoro PDF

By Tochi Eke-Okoro

In Detail

With Wijmo you'll always be one step prior to general UI builders. Wijmo doesn’t require a re-invention of the wheel; it's written with JQuery, so it helps usual JQuery or even local Javascript. you could initialize any widget you need to use in your venture and customise its performance and styling. With Wijmo, the probabilities are limitless!!

"Instant Wijmo Widgets How-to" is ideal for aspiring and skilled UI builders. It describes simple recommendations of initializing and deploying a variety of UI widgets that serve a particular function. it really is an awesome booklet for aspiring and skilled UI builders. It describes uncomplicated concepts for initializing and deploying a number of UI widgets that serve a selected purpose.

"Instant Wijmo Widgets How-to" is based to take you from effortless to possible tough themes. this suggests that a few widgets are more straightforward to initialize than others. but the total deployment of a widget is simple and easy, with no the complexities encountered in quite a few JQuery plugins. each subject mentioned during this booklet is fascinating, attractive, and exciting.

There isn't any strict course from one bankruptcy to the next.. such a lot chapters are autonomous of one another. This creates the pliability to delve into simply what you want to unravel a selected task.

"Instant Wijmo Widgets How-to" serves as a major stock for a UI developer, equipping the reader with talents to unravel so much UI comparable issues.

Approach

Filled with useful, step by step directions and transparent causes for an important and important tasks.A recipe-based immediate educational, exhibiting app improvement with Knockout and Wijmo, and masking significant widgets and themes.

Who this ebook is for

This booklet goals at equipping the reader with the required instruments that Wijmo and Knockout JS supply for alleviating and rushing up improvement. It addresses the desires of all people within the UI improvement area, either skilled and newcomers. To get the main out of this publication you'll have an outstanding operating wisdom of HTML, CSS, and JavaScript, and should have to be cozy utilizing jQuery.

Show description

Download Web Programming with Dart by Moises Belchin,Patricia Juberias PDF

By Moises Belchin,Patricia Juberias

Web Programming with Dart is for programmers who are looking to grasp the hot Dart programming language from Google, and in addition net builders who are looking to know how Dart can combine completely with HTML5 and CSS3.

With this publication you'll comprehend the fine details of the language, how the instruments paintings, and the way to get the main from the middle capabilities and libraries. Web Programming with Dart is a realistic, example-led booklet, with case stories concerning constructing UI animations for the internet, operating with net prone comparable to JSON, server part Dart purposes, and the recent Polymer.dart library for complex HTML UI net parts generation.

  • Take a whole journey of Dart's middle good points and its complex functionality
  • Learn the instruments that include Dart SDK and crucial libraries. also you are going to paintings with the most recent Polymer.dart library for internet part creation.
  • Develop your individual command-line and server part purposes and, after all, internet purposes with Dart.

What you’ll learn

● examine the instruments, methods and assistance for constructing with Dart

● grasp crucial and precious libraries and create your personal libraries on your projects

● Create net functions, command-line functions, and server facet applications

● combine with HTML5 and CSS3 from Dart to get amazing visible results and nice net interfaces

● Use asynchronous programming on your internet purposes and net services

● the most recent development and what everyone seems to be conversing approximately: net Components

Who this ebook is for

For builders and architects which are ill and uninterested in battling with growing cross-platform internet applications.

For each person who wishes a brand new, but popular net programming language for contemporary net purposes and very great projects.

For builders who want a typed language for a quick, safe, and simple improvement and debugging process.

Show description

Download Beginning Amazon Web Services with Node.js by Adam Shackelford PDF

By Adam Shackelford

Beginning Amazon net companies with Node.js teaches any beginner Node.js developer to configure, installation, and keep scalable small to massive scale Node.js purposes in Amazon net companies. webhosting a Node.js program in a creation surroundings frequently capability turning to PaaS web hosting, yet this process brings difficulties. Deploying Node.js on to AWS solves the issues you stumble upon in those events, permitting you to chop out the center guy.

You will commence with a easy RESTful internet provider in Node.js, utilizing the preferred Express.js framework, pre-built and able to run on your neighborhood atmosphere. you'll be brought to the main strong instruments in AWS, and find out how to configure your undertaking to exploit them. you can be guided during the steps of having a number of the key elements to interact on AWS. via code samples utilizing the AWS JavaScript SDK and tutorials within the AWS console, you are going to achieve the data to include safe person authentication, server auto-scaling, a load balancer, CDN, custom-made caching habit, and outage monitoring.

Node.js is single-threaded, and designed to run excessive enter / excessive output purposes, making it perfect for the cloud setting. in the event that your major activity is dealing with a excessive quantity of requests over HTTP / the internet, it's going to scale rather well in percentage to the computing strength you allocate to it. Amazon net prone bargains a wide set of providers that aid organisations circulation speedier, reduce expenses, and scale functions. relied on through the most important businesses and start-ups alike, AWS powers a wide selection of workloads throughout a huge spectrum. If leveraged adequately, you could construct a Node.js app on AWS which could instantly strength itself as much as deal with a big quantity of site visitors, after which shrink right down to a lighter configuration while person call for has dropped. Amazon net prone deals a extensive set of prone that aid agencies circulate speedier, reduce charges, and scale functions. start with Node.js and AWS utilizing this e-book at the present time.

What you’ll learn

● utilizing AWS Opsworks to architect and configure a safe internet software outfitted for webhosting within the cloud.

● Integrating AWS Cloudwatch, SES, and different AWS prone into your code.

● utilizing AWS course fifty three to configure your area to take advantage of a load balancer, CDN, and different performance-enhancing providers into your application.

● Deploying with AWS Opsworks and utilizing AWS prone to observe, scale, and preserve your application.

Who this ebook is for

This e-book is meant for a beginner/novice Node.js developer who has regularly depended on PaaS companies reminiscent of Heroku or Parse to host their internet functions. This e-book goals to empower the reader to paintings without delay in AWS, on the way to deal with their very own infrastructure. webhosting a Node.js software in a construction atmosphere frequently skill turning to PaaS website hosting resembling Heroku or AppFog, yet this strategy brings difficulties. Deploying Node.js on to AWS solves the issues you come upon in those events, allowing you to chop out the center guy. If leveraged safely, you could construct a Node.js app on AWS that could instantly energy itself as much as deal with a big quantity of site visitors, after which scale down right down to a lighter configuration while person call for has dropped.

Show description